Northern Broward is
home to the unique city of parkland. Ones one of the area's best kept secrets,
it is just in the last ten years that people "discovered" Parkland.
Incorporated in 1963, the population jumped from 545 in 1980 to 15,000 in
2001.The city passed its first comprehensive land use plan in 1987. Parkland is
predominately residential with a small portion zoned for commercial and
industrial. Long-term projections call for an eventual population of 27,000 and
city leaders have taken a conservative approach to growth in order to maintain
Parkland's small-town flavor.

| Area: |
|
|
7 sq. miles
(approximately) |
| Government: |
|
|
mayor/manager/commission. |
| Library: |
|
|
located at City
Hall |
| Location: |
|
|
northwest Broward.
directly west of Deerfield Beach. 25 minutes from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ood
international airport |
| Parks and Recreation: |
|
|
the Loxahatchee
Reserve lies just west of the city, 5-acres Quigley Park, 50-acre Terramar Park,
7.5 acre equestrian center, multi-purpose trail. |
| Schools: |
|
|
Children living
within the city attend: K-5 at Coral Park, Park Springs and Riverglades
Elementary school; 6-8 at forest glen and Coral Springs Middle School. |
| Utilities: |
|
|
Country Point,
Country Place, Ternbridge and Sable Pass use water and sewer from Coconut Creek
as does Terramar, Cypress Trail, Parkwood, Mayfair, Parkland Terraces, Lakes of
Parkland and Winners' Circle Apartments. Parkland Utilities provides water and
sewer service for Cypreeshead, The Mews and Cypress Cay. Pine Tree North and
South have wells and septic tanks as does The Ranches Ares. Riverside Acres, The
Landings, Tall Pines, Meadow Run, Meadow Run West, Fox Ridge, Water's Edge,
Parkland Isle, and Haron Bay are serviced by the North Springs Improvement
District. |
